About CSL Behring CSL Behring is a global biotherapeutics leader
driven by our promise to save lives. Focused on serving patients’
needs by using the latest technologies, we discover, develop and
deliver innovative therapies for people living with conditions in
the immunology, hematology, cardiovascular and metabolic,
respiratory, and transplant therapeutic areas. We use three
strategic scientific platforms of plasma fractionation, recombinant
protein technology, and cell and gene therapy to support continued
innovation and continually refine ways in which products can
address unmet medical needs and help patients lead full lives. CSL
Behring operates one of the world’s largest plasma collection
networks, CSL Plasma. Our parent company, CSL, headquartered in
Melbourne, Australia, employs 32,000 people, and delivers its
lifesaving therapies to people in more than 100 countries. To learn
